More than 50 immigrants, including a minor, rescued off the Canary Islands

The Spanish search ship Guardamar Polimnia rescued 53 people of sub-Saharan origin on Tuesday, including a minor, when they were sailing in a rubber boat off Lanzarote, in the Canary Islands.

According to the Spanish news agency EFE, citing government sources, the ship was sighted by a merchant ship at 00:43. In the rubber boat there were 42 men, 10 women and a minor.

The crew of the Guardamar Polimnia rescued the migrants and disembarked them at the La Cebolla pier, in the Lanzarote capital, Arrecife, at 2:40 a.m.
